collarbone in yesterday's stage.I saw the last hour or so on satellite tv, but with Australian commentary
which wasn't very enlightening on who was leading out whom. Initially I
think Eisel was on Petacchi's wheel, Petacchi lead out man seemed to run
out of steam, Boonen got onto his wheel and went past quite easily.There was a crash in the last few kilometres with an Astana rider seeming
to come off worst. -
